Władysław Majewski painted quiet, oil landscapes that feel like snapshots of northern Europe in the early 20th century. Two small canvases in this set show the same chill clarity: a frosted field in Winter Morning II and a stiff line of pines beside the Neman River in Forest on the Neman I.
